**09:05** — Support began seeing reports of the Pellgrove app slowing after long browsing sessions. **09:40** — Engineering confirmed the thumbnail cache in ImageLoom was retaining full-resolution bitmaps instead of scaled copies, leaking memory steadily. **10:15** — Hotfix shipped; cache now evicts correctly. Advise affected users to update and restart. The fixed release is identified by the build token below.

pipeline stamp: htk21_cc68b8e00e3cb5ca75ae8

Leadership Review — FY Headcount Plan

Branch managers: next year's plan holds total headcount flat. Growth roles go to the Marline and Ostbrook branches only. Backfills require regional sign-off. Submit attrition forecasts by month-end. No public discussion until the plan is ratified. The confidential note below states the direction driving these numbers.

management briefing: The pricing group signed off on a budget of $95.8 million for Project Eliael.

Handover note for future maintainers of the Oakmere schema migration pipeline. All migrations run in expand/contract phases to keep zero downtime: add nullable columns first, backfill via the Drayton worker, then flip reads, then drop old columns a full release later. Never combine phases in one deploy; the ledger table bit us twice. The migration runner's signed manifest store unlocks only with the recovery passphrase, which is:

unlock words, fafog-yagap: julvan-rusix-rusdor-quenath-drumir-wenir-sileth-julael-aldion-julael-frador-giliel-tameth-ulador

## Template rendering capacity

The Quartzpress render tier compiles templates on first hit and caches the AST per worker. Cold compiles dominate p99, so avoid busting the cache with per-request template strings — Dario's load test showed a 6x latency hit. Partial includes deeper than four levels get flattened at deploy. Until you're familiar with the profiler, don't change anything except via the tuning constants below.

tuning constants:
BUDGETS = {
    "gilok": 870,
    "briael": 629,
    "silok": 264,
    "ruswyn": 693,
    "ralax": 162,
    "ralath": 605,
    "nordor": 675,
}